#a8998c - RGB(168, 153, 140) - Zorba Color FAQ

What is the color code for Zorba?

Hex color code for Zorba color is #a8998c. RGB color code for zorba color is rgb(168, 153, 140).

What is the RGB value of #a8998c?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#a8998c is rgb(168, 153, 140).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'168' indicates the intensity of the red component, '153' represents the green component's intensity, and '140'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#a8998c.

What is the HSL value of #a8998c?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#a8998c has an HSL value of 28° (degrees) for Hue, 14% for Saturation, and 60%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 28°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 14%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 60%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
